What is an Annuity?

Your personal
retirement paycheck.

An annuity is a contract between you and an insurance company. You make a lump-sum payment and in return the insurer promises to pay you a regular income stream — immediately or in the future.

Unlike a 401(k) or IRA, an annuity can guarantee income for the rest of your life — no matter how long you live. Retire with confidence, knowing you'll never run out of money.

Annuity Types

Choose the right annuity for your retirement goals.

Fixed Annuity

A guaranteed interest rate with zero market risk. Perfect for conservative investors who want predictable, safe growth on their retirement savings.

Fixed Indexed Annuity

The best of both worlds — market-linked growth potential with zero downside risk. Your account value can never go down due to market performance.

Single Premium Immediate Annuity

Convert a lump sum into guaranteed income payments that begin within 30 days. Ideal for retirees who need income to start right away.

Deferred Income Annuity

Lock in today's rates for an income stream that begins at a future date you choose. Delivers higher payouts the longer you wait to activate.

How It Works

From savings to steady retirement income.

1

Fund Your Annuity

Transfer existing savings (IRA, 401k, CD, or cash) into your annuity — typically with a minimum of $10,000.

2

Accumulation Phase

Your money grows tax-deferred. With a fixed indexed annuity, gains are locked in annually — you never give them back.

3

Income Phase

Activate your guaranteed income rider and start receiving monthly checks — for life or a set period. You choose.
